Bisset, Robert ♂
Education
Student United College 1771-1775 b,s,t,m.
(Secondar)
M.A. 1788 (Quaestor’s accounts)
Birth/childhood
Born 1759
Career
Master of an academy in Sloan Street, Chelsea. [Teacher]
Published biography, history and miscellaneous works.
The Spectator...to which are prefixed the Lives of the Authors... New ed. in 8 vols. Vol. 1. (London: Jordan, 1794)
The Life of Edmunde Burke (London: George Cawthorn, 1798)
The History of the Reign of George III. Vol. 1. New ed. (Philadelphia: Edward Parker, 1822)
Modern Literature. Vol. 1. (London: Longman, 1804); Vol. 2.; Vol. 3.
etc.
Death
Died 14.5.1805.
